The Phoebe Paradise shop will be the headquarters for our locally made, weird and wonderful collections - garments, apparel, accessories & prints. But we have another purpose at the store; to provide a pop-up location for other emerging labels and artists.
Last year, I started looking for a temporary pop-up shop location in Fortitude Valley. When I walked down Wickham street I saw loads of empty retail shopfronts all the way down to Newstead (some of which have been so for 5+ years). I battled on the phone with property owners and real estate agents for months, but no-one would look at a small business twice unless they were willing to commit to a 3-5 year lease in the 4006 postcode. I had no problem securing a pop-up shop location in Melbourne’s centre in 2016, but unless you are willing to fork out thousands (or stick to the market circuit), Brisbane is not easily approached. So the decision was made to dig my heels in, and dive into something with a little more permanence.
Part of our mission at the new HQ is to give local makers the opportunity to take control of their visual identity and test the market in the heart of Brisbane's cultural nerve centre, by hosting a pop-up at Phoebe Paradise. You’ll have the opportunity to launch your brand or product line at a store in one of Brisbane’s busiest precincts, and collaborate on visual merchandising, a launch party and window dressing.
